Channel 4's raucous Big Breakfast encapsulated everything the '90s had to offer - outrageousness, sex and plenty of banter.
And no duo personified the era better than hosts Denise Van Outen and Johnny Vaughan, whose powerful chemistry made them TV gold.
The pairing happened by accident. The Circle star Denise, then 23, had been brought on as a traffic and travel presenter but was covering for host Sharron Davies in September 1997 while Johnny stood in for Rick Adams.
